以太坊钱包授权:安全与便利的平衡

在区块链的世界里,以太坊被广泛应用于去中心化应用(DApp)的构建和智能合约的执行。而其中,以太坊钱包作为用户与区块链自主交互的重要工具,扮演着不可或缺的角色。本文将探讨以太坊钱包授权的相关概念、安全性以及实际操作,为用户打造更加安全便捷的数字资产管理体验。

什么是以太坊钱包授权?

以太坊钱包授权通常指的是,用户将其以太坊钱包的权限授权给某个应用或智能合约,以允许该应用或智能合约对用户的资产执行各种操作。这样的操作一般涉及到代币的转移、合约的调用等。授权过程可以通过签名交易来实现,用户需要在自己的钱包中确认操作。对于DApp和用户本身,授权是进行交易和互动的基础。

在以太坊生态系统中,通常分为主网和测试网,用户可以在测试网上进行钱包授权的探索和实验。而在主网环境中,钱包授权常被应用于去中心化金融(DeFi),比如流动性挖矿、借贷平台等,这些都依赖于用户的授权来管理其资产。

以太坊钱包授权的安全性分析

以太坊钱包授权:安全与便利的平衡

授权操作虽然极为方便,但同时也存在安全隐患。网络上不乏诈骗和黑客攻击的事件,用户在进行钱包授权时,应该注意一些安全措施。首先,用户应确保自身使用的是经过验证的钱包软件或应用。如果使用的是不明来源的应用,用户很容易遭遇资产被盗的风险。

其次,在授权过程中,用户应仔细阅读每一项授权请求。某些诈骗应用可能会伪装成正常的应用,诱导用户进行过多的授权操作,甚至全权控制用户的资产。因此,通过在授权时仔细核查请求的内容,用户可以大大降低被诈骗的风险。

此外,多重签名钱包则是一种有效增加安全性的解决方案。这类钱包要求多个密钥的签名才能进行交易,即便黑客获得了一部分密钥,但若没有其他密钥,依然无法操作用户的资产。用户应根据自己的需求和资产规模选择合适的安全措施。

如何进行以太坊钱包授权?

进行以太坊钱包授权通常需要以下几个步骤:

  1. 选择钱包:首先,用户需要选择一款支持以太坊的数字钱包,如MetaMask、Trust Wallet等。
  2. 连接到DApp:通过浏览器插件或移动应用,将钱包连接到需要授权的DApp。
  3. 查看授权请求:在确认窗口中,会显示该DApp请求的具体权限,用户应仔细核对。
  4. 签名交易:确认授权请求无误后,用户需使用私钥或助记词进行签名,完成授权。
  5. 确认授权成功:成功后,用户可以在钱包的活动记录中查看授权状态,以及该DApp的权限信息。

这些步骤简单而直接,但用户在操作时要始终保持警觉。每一步都需要仔细核查,以确保自己的资产安全。

常见问题解答

以太坊钱包授权:安全与便利的平衡

以太坊钱包授权有什么风险?

授权过程中存在多种潜在安全风险,主要包括:不明来源的DApp诱骗、私钥泄露、以及合约漏洞等。

首先,不明来源的DApp可能伪装成合法应用,诱导用户进行过多的资产授权。此类DApp可能会利用用户的授权,对其资产进行转移或操控。一旦用户授权过度,黑客甚至可以完全控制用户的资产,因此用户在连接到DApp时,一定要仔细确认其来源的可靠性。

其次,私钥的泄露会导致用户资产的直接损失。一旦私钥被第三方获得,该用户的钱包就会变成“无防御”的状态。于是,用户许多交易不再需要其确认,资产也随时可能遭到盗取。因此,用户应时刻妥善保管其私钥,不与他人分享。

最后,一些智能合约本身可能存在BUG,这可能在一定程度上导致用户资产的损失。例如,合约编码错误或者逻辑异常,均可能导致资产被锁定或转移。用户在进行授权前,最好了解所与DApp相关的合约的安全性。

如何选择安全的以太坊钱包?

选择一个安全的以太坊钱包至关重要。用户应考虑几个方面:钱包的声誉、安全性、私钥管理、以及多重签名等功能。

首先,用户应选择市场上较为知名的钱包品牌,比如MetaMask、Ledger等。这些钱包开启之前都经过了充分的验证,并广受社区的好评。同时,它们通常也会进行定期更新和升级,以修复漏洞。

其次,安全性是选择钱包的另一重要因素。用户应关注钱包是否具备硬件设备支持,能否实现私钥的离线存储。硬件钱包由于其安全性高,受到许多高级用户的青睐。此外,选择支持多重签名钱包也是一种增加安全性的好办法。

用户还应关注钱包的私钥管理方式。优秀的钱包通常会提供种子短语或助记词的功能,方便用户对钱包进行恢复。用户必须妥善保存这些信息,确保在设备丢失、电池没电等情况下,仍能找回自己的资产。

以太坊钱包授权与合约交互的流程是什么?

了解以太坊钱包授权的交互流程对于用户掌握区块链应用的使用十分必要。整个流程主要可以分为以下几个关键步骤:

  1. 选择DApp:用户首先需要选择一个需要使用的钱包连接的DApp。
  2. 连接钱包:在DApp界面,用户会被要求连接自己的以太坊钱包,例如MetaMask。
  3. 阅读授权请求:DApp会发送一条授权请求,用户需仔细阅读权限内容。
  4. 确认授权:在确认请求窗口点击确认,签名交易。
  5. 完成交互:成功授权后,用户便可以在DApp上进行各种交易和操作,例如质押、流动性挖矿等。

通过这些步骤,用户可以实现与DApp的高效交互,无需频繁手动交易,大幅提升操作体验。

如何取消以太坊钱包的授权?

虽然授权是便捷的,但在某些情况下用户可能需要撤销授权。取消授权可以确保用户在不再使用某一DApp时,即便授权仍在,也不会遭受到不必要的风险。

取消以太坊钱包授权主要有两种方法:通过钱包界面和通过DApp相关操作。许多钱包会在“设置”或“资产”中显示已授予的所有授权,用户可方便地找到需要撤销的授权,点击取消即可。而部分去中心化应用也提供直接在其界面上取消授权的功能。在某些情况下,用户可能需要发送一笔交易到合约地址,以清除过去的授权。

用户在选择是否取消授权时,可以根据自己的需求做出判断。如果用户计划长期不使用该DApp,或者担心其风险,建议及时撤销授权,以减少潜在的风险。

总之,以太坊钱包授权在提高交易便利性的同时,也潜藏一定的风险。用户在使用过程中,应保持警惕,做好自身资产的保护措施。通过了解授权过程中的风险,用户能够更好地管理和使用自己的数字资产。希望本文提供的信息能帮助更多的用户安全地使用以太坊钱包。